## Deployment

The Splicewren transcoding farm deploys as a rolling update across worker pools. Drain each pool before promoting a new encoder image, and confirm queue depth stays under the alert threshold during cutover. Release managers should verify checksum parity on sample renders. Workers boot with the following configuration values.

settings of fahag-haduf:
[ulaox]
port = 8443
region = south-2
host = ulaox.lumiccorp.internal
timeout_ms = 500
retries = 8

Hey Marit,

Quick handover before you take over the desk tomorrow. Floor 6 at the Ostrander Building officially opens Monday, and facilities will get a flood of access questions. The lifts are programmed already, but the stairwell door from 5 to 6 stays locked until the fire inspection sign-off — should land Thursday. Plants arrive Wednesday, loading dock booked 8–10. If anyone from the Kestrel team needs in early, the temporary door code for Floor 6 is below.

staff pass of tajog-bahap = bdg-GTUUI-82661

Handover — Fenwick FX rounding.

Conversions in RateSpool round half-even at four decimals, then truncate to two for display. Ledger totals use the four-decimal values; never sum the display values. Discrepancy reports over 0.01 go to the reconciliation queue. Vault access for the reconciliation job needs the recovery passphrase below.

strongbox words: druvan-lamys-eliius-jorax-istox-soreth-ulays-gilix-ralix-oliiel-norwyn-casvan-praius